Template:Short description "Bidin' My Time" is a song composed by George Gershwin, with lyrics by Ira Gershwin. It was introduced by The Foursome ( Del Porter, Ray Johnson, J. Marshall and Dwight Snyder) in the 1930 musical Girl Crazy.[1] Not to be confused with the Anne Murray song Bidin' My Time from 1969 written by Gene MacLellan.
Notable recordings
- Judy Garland - recorded November 4, 1943 for Decca Records, catalog No. 23310.[2]
- Teddi King - from "Bidin' My Time" (1956, RCA).[3]
- Margaret Whiting - a single release in 1956.[4]
- Sarah Vaughan - Sarah Vaughan Sings George Gershwin (1958)[5]
- Ella Fitzgerald - Ella Fitzgerald Sings the George and Ira Gershwin Songbook (1959)[6]
- Nat King Cole - Let's Face the Music! (1964),[7] and also included in the compilation set L-O-V-E: The Complete Capitol Recordings 1960–1964.[8]
